Warhammer Age of Sigmar: Champions coming to the Nintendo Switch this April

April 3, 2019 by Andrew Newton

Collectible card games on the Nintendo Switch is in very short supply but thanks to Playfusion, fans of the genre will be able to play Games Workshop’s Warhammer Age of Sigmar: Champions on the Switch on 16th April.  The successful trading card game is a modern take on collectible card games and will feature true cross-play between digital and physical versions allowing players to simply scan in their physical cards to add it to their collection.

In Warhammer Age of Sigmar: Champions, players will be able to challenge friends and other players around the world on all platforms by custom crafting their decks from one of the four Grand Alliances.  With the Switch version, not only will players be able to sit in the comfort of their own homes and battle it out, they will also be able to vanquish their foes while on the go.

The Nintendo Switch version of the game will launch with a brand-new huge single player adventure called Realm Trials.  This new feature will provide dozens of hours of content that will see them take on legendary battles and conquer the mortal realms.  There will also be a brand new way to battle with the new Arena of Echoes mode.

“The response for the physical and digital game has already been incredible, and we just can’t wait to watch that grow to new heights,” said Mark Gehard, CEO and Co-Founder of PlayFusion. “ With the upcoming release of our Set 3 cards in Savagery, and a whole heap of new features like Arena of Echoes and Realm Trials, there’s always going to be something new to try. And now, there will be a much bigger community to try with”

Warhammer Age of Sigmar: Champions will raise it’s banner for the upcoming battles on 16th April.
